Какой объём БД у мировых поисковиков?

12 3
A
На сайте с 16.01.2009
Offline
11
6313

Всем доброго времени.

Интересует вопрос может быть кто-нибудь знает каков объём поискового индекса(количество страниц в базе) у Гула, Яндекса, Рамблера, Яху. Слышал, что у Яху самая большая поисковая база в мире.

Ещё интересует вопрос по программному обеспечению поисковых систем, а именно кто на какой СУБД работает. Знаю только, что Яху работает на PostgreSQL, может кто-то что-то знает про другие ПС? Видел объявления от Яндекса о приёме на работу людей умеющих работать с ms SQL и MySQL(два разных объявления), можно ли из этого делать вывод, что ПО Яндекса работает с этими БД?

Слава Шевцов
На сайте с 23.07.2005
Offline
370
#1
Archimedes:
Знаю только, что Яху работает на PostgreSQL, может кто-то что-то знает про другие ПС? Видел объявления от Яндекса о приёме на работу людей умеющих работать с ms SQL и MySQL(два разных объявления), можно ли из этого делать вывод, что ПО Яндекса работает с этими БД?

В Яндексе есть и MySQL, и MS SQL, и Oracle. Поиск же работает на своей СУБД. В остальных крупных поисковых системах тоже самое: есть всё, но поиск работает на своих разработках.

Неизменность точки зрения неизменно порождает иллюзию понимания.
ewg777
На сайте с 04.06.2007
Offline
225
#2

http://www.insight-it.ru/highload/

Архитектура Google (BigTable представляет собой распределенный механизм хэширования, построенный поверх GFS, а вовсе не реляционную базу данных и, как следствие, не поддерживает SQL-запросы и операции типа Join.)

A
На сайте с 16.01.2009
Offline
11
#3
Слава Шевцов:
В Яндексе есть и MySQL, и MS SQL, и Oracle. Поиск же работает на своей СУБД. В остальных крупных поисковых системах тоже самое: есть всё, но поиск работает на своих разработках.

А какой смысл в том, чтобы работать с несколькими разными СУБД, а не с какой-то одной например Oracle или MS SQL ?

W2
На сайте с 04.06.2008
Offline
78
#4

Смысл в том, чтобы для разных прикладных задач использовать наиболее удобные СУБД. Кроме того, использование оракла везде где попало - экономически не обосновано. Ну а хранилище индекса вообще не имеет ни какого отношения к коммерческим СУБД. У гугля как уже сказал уважаемый ewg777 GFS. Яндекс судя по всему тоже использует оригинальную разработку. Вообще построение очень больших поисковых систем имеет крайне мало общего с работой обычных баз данных... это другая математика, другие решения, другое мышление.

с уважением war21x3b
Слава Шевцов
На сайте с 23.07.2005
Offline
370
#5
Archimedes:
А какой смысл в том, чтобы работать с несколькими разными СУБД, а не с какой-то одной например Oracle или MS SQL ?

Некоторые коробочные продукты работают с одной СУБД, некоторые - с другой. И с этим ничего не поделать. MySQL хорошо работает для отдачи данных без записи в базу, да и купленные сервисы могут работать на ней. Поиск же с тысячами запросов в секунду по миллиардам страниц принципиально не потянет ни одна из промышленных СУБД. Вот и появляется "зоопарк" из СУБД.

W2
На сайте с 04.06.2008
Offline
78
#6
Слава Шевцов:
Некоторые коробочные продукты работают с одной СУБД, некоторые - с другой. И с этим ничего не поделать. MySQL хорошо работает для отдачи данных без записи в базу, да и купленные сервисы могут работать на ней. Поиск же с тысячами запросов в секунду по миллиардам страниц принципиально не потянет ни одна из промышленных СУБД. Вот и появляется "зоопарк" из СУБД.

Ну не только в коробочности дело. И лицензии на ПО и главное - обслуживание этого добра стоит очень дорого. Специалист по ораклю стоит значительно дороже специалиста по мускулу. Но тот же мускул во многом уступает ораклю... вот и приходится для того чтобы не раздувать бюджет и справляться с задачами - использовать эту солянку.

vandamme
На сайте с 30.11.2008
Offline
675
#7

насколько знаю у гугла БД вообще на обычных плоских файлах

vasyatko
На сайте с 29.04.2009
Offline
69
#8

слить хотите яшины базы?)))))

Просто нормальный хостинг (http://goo.gl/YKM1nb)
mechanicus
На сайте с 11.05.2009
Offline
10
#9
vasyatko:
слить хотите яшины базы?)))))

Ага, собрался флешку покупать, объем памяти подбирает.😂

Fi9hter
На сайте с 05.08.2008
Offline
205
#10
Archimedes:
А какой смысл в том, чтобы работать с несколькими разными СУБД, а не с какой-то одной например Oracle или MS SQL ?

А почему человек летом в жару ездит на автомобиле купе, в деревню в дождь на джипе, на отдых с семьей в минивене, а на свадьбу на лимузине? Почему не выберет одну машину для всех случаев жизни? Так же и тут.

12 3

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ий